Calcite, a calcium carbonate mineral, is revered in metaphysical communities for its ability to amplify energy flow and dissolve emotional blockages. Its name derives from the Latin “calx” (lime), reflecting its earthly origins, but its healing properties reach far beyond the physical. Depending on its color variation—orange, green, blue, or honey—it resonates with different chakras and emotional needs. For emotional release, Orange Calcite is particularly potent, stimulating the sacral chakra to unearth buried feelings and rekindle joy.
